Mercurial > libervia-backend
view frontends/src/wix/constants.py @ 510:886754295efe
quick frontend, primitivus, wix: MUC private messages management
/!\ not fully finished, backend part is not done yet /!\
- as resources are discarded to manage chat windows lists, a pretty dirty hack is done to work around this:
full jid is escaped using a prefix (it becomes invalid and resource is preserved).
- new quick_utils module, with helper methods. escapePrivate and unescapePrivate implementations
- MUC private messages are not managed in Wix yet
author | Goffi <goffi@goffi.org> |
---|---|
date | Thu, 11 Oct 2012 00:48:35 +0200 |
parents | 0806a65a5fa9 |
children | 6246eb6d64a0 |
line wrap: on
line source
import sys,os.path import __builtin__ import sat_frontends.wix wix_root = os.path.dirname(sat_frontends.wix.__file__) __builtin__.__dict__['APP_NAME'] = "Wix" __builtin__.__dict__['LICENCE_PATH'] = os.path.join(wix_root,"COPYING") __builtin__.__dict__['msgOFFLINE'] = _("offline") __builtin__.__dict__['msgONLINE'] = _("online") __builtin__.__dict__['const_DEFAULT_GROUP'] = "Unclassed" __builtin__.__dict__['const_STATUS'] = [("", _("Online"), None), ("chat", _("Free for chat"), "green"), ("away", _("AFK"), "brown"), ("dnd", _("DND"), "red"), ("xa", _("Away"), "red")]